# Service Accounts — Graphlet

Graphlet is our dependency graph visualizer. It walks the build manifests and renders the edges in the browser. Reviewers: if a PR touches the crawler, spin up a local instance before approving — screenshots lie. The crawler authenticates against the Manifold registry using a shared service account rather than personal creds. The account's key for the registry is pasted right below this line.

API key for tafof-fafog: qvz2-02

## Data Stores: Brimvale Component Library Versioning

The Brimvale shared component library publishes versioned bundles to the internal registry, and each release is recorded in the `lib_versions` table alongside its changelog hash. Release managers should bump the minor version for additive changes and the major version for breaking prop renames. Nightly jobs reconcile the registry against the database to catch orphaned tags. To verify a release entry manually, connect to the versioning database using the connection string below.

primary connection of hadug-baweg = cockroachdb://praax_svc:5mJRvTW4BD2hGN@db-e95c.tolvaqdyn.corp:5432/eliok

## Break-Glass: FlagForge Rollouts

Hey sec-review folks — if FlagForge's control plane goes sideways mid-rollout, we have a break-glass path to force-disable all experimental flags across the Tanbrook cluster. It skips the approval queue entirely, so it's loud on purpose: every use pings the on-call channel and opens an audit ticket automatically. The kill-switch CLI won't even start without authentication. To unlock it, enter the recovery passphrase that follows.

strongbox words: druath-quenael